question about short shifters

alright guys i bought and installed a short shifter from ebay (i know lol) and i dunno if its normal or not but it rubs just a bit on top of the heat shield thats right under the shifter. and everytime i move it u can hear it rubbing and it rattles and all that crap. is this normal for EK coupes? and is there a way to fix it.

i had the same problem with my ek, but what i did was i ended up cutting the small metal part from the shifter linkage thats rubbing against the heat shield with a small metal saw from underneath the car. its a lot of work to actually getting it off cuz it took me time to saw it off from a small piece of saw. but after that it was free as a bird.
